javascript中字符串的操作方法有哪些?

在JavaScript中,字符串有许多内置的方法可以用于操作和处理字符串。以下是一些常用的字符串操作方法:

  1. String.length:返回字符串的长度。
  2. String.charAt(index):返回指定索引位置的字符。
  3. String.charCodeAt(index):返回指定索引位置的字符的Unicode值。
  4. String.concat(string1, ..., stringN):将两个或多个字符串连接成一个新字符串。
  5. String.indexOf(searchValue, fromIndex):返回指定字符串在原字符串中第一次出现的索引,如果不存在则返回-1。
  6. String.lastIndexOf(searchValue, fromIndex):返回指定字符串在原字符串中最后一次出现的索引,如果不存在则返回-1。
  7. String.includes(searchValue, fromIndex):判断字符串是否包含指定字符串,返回布尔值。
  8. String.startsWith(searchValue, position):判断字符串是否以指定字符串开头,返回布尔值。
  9. String.endsWith(searchValue, position):判断字符串是否以指定字符串结尾,返回布尔值。
  10. String.slice(start, end):返回一个新字符串,包含从开始索引到结束索引(不包括结束索引)的字符。
  11. String.substring(start, end):返回一个新字符串,包含从开始索引到结束索引(不包括结束索引)的字符。
  12. String.substr(start, length):返回一个新字符串,从指定索引开始,包含指定长度的字符。
  13. String.replace(searchValue, replaceValue):将指定字符串替换为新的字符串。
  14. String.toLowerCase():将字符串转换为小写。
  15. String.toUpperCase():将字符串转换为大写。
  16. String.trim():去除字符串两端的空格。
  17. String.split(separator, limit):将字符串分割成数组,使用指定的分隔符。
  18. String.match(regexp):返回一个数组,包含与正则表达式匹配的部分。

这些方法可以帮助你在JavaScript中对字符串进行常见的操作,比如获取字符、查找、替换、大小写转换、分割等等。请注意,这些方法的使用可能会受到不同JavaScript引擎的支持程度和版本的限制。

posted on 2023-07-20 16:23  sunny_2016  阅读(86)  评论(0)    收藏  举报

导航